Born into a roaring inferno
Under the cusp of darkness
The wailing of souls permeates the air
For even dead, there is no peace.
Winged beasts linger with their dolls
To ease the yawns of a sleeping god.
The new creation, given flesh and desire
Breaks the hold of his dreaming master
Starts forward to the surface,
To satisfy cravings burned into his soul.

It claws through the caves,
Without sight, without sound, without breath.
Only touch.
Seeking stability for his chaotic form
A host to manifest into the plane of the living.

A corpse,
decayed, decrepit,
little more than bones
A perfect medium for unholy spawn.
It lurches,
It stands
Legs shaking as befitting a newborn
It's bones scorched by his essence.
It staggers, then strides,
All giving rise to new flesh
To veins searing with brimstone
To skin charred by a thousand flames
To eyes burning with primordial fury.
